Mouth Attack



But no human being can tame the tongue. It is a restless evil full of deadly poison. James 3:8
How many times has your mouth gotten you into trouble? You maybe gossip, swear, lie, criticize, complain,  say unkind words, or just don't think things through before opening it. I think if all of us are honest we can answer that at some time or other the mouth has gotten us into big trouble. I am not ashamed to say mine has. I constantly am on my guard trying to think before I speak and asking myself is what I am going to say even necessary. This 'talking' can come in form of texting or emails too. Once we say it or type it, it is too late.
We can be misunderstood or misinterpreted too and end up digging ourselves from a hole and apologizing all over ourselves. Why not work towards the goal of being careful what we say. Set a high standard for yourself. "If you can not say something nice" as some moms used to say "then say nothing at all."

Can you tame your tongue? Why not pray and ask God to make you and your mouth an instrument of love. 

PRAYER: Lord I love you and want to be a good representative of you. I know what I say can be misunderstood so please guide me as I speak. In Jesus' name.Amen.
